How to use the buttons
Ensure power is available to the unit. The OPERATION 
indicator on the display panel of the indoor unit illumi-
nates.
1. Press the 
MODE button to select Auto.
2. Press the 
TEMP button to set the desired tempera-
ture. The temperature can be set within a range of 
62°F (17°C)~88°F (30°C) in 2°F (1°C) increments.
3. Press the 
ON/OFF button to start the air conditioner.
NOTE
1. In the Auto mode, the air conditioner can logically choose the 
mode of Cooling, Fan, Heating and Dehumidifying by sens-
ing the difference between the actual ambient room temper-
ature and the set temperature on the remote controller.
2. In the Auto mode, you can not switch the fan speed. It is 
automatically controlled in this mode.
3. If the Auto mode is not comfortable for you, the desired 
mode can be selected manually.

Cooling/Heating/Fan Operation
Ensure power is available to the unit.
1. Press the 
MODE button to select COOL, HEAT (cool-
ing & heating models only), or FAN mode.
2. Press the 
TEMP button to set the desired tempera-
ture. The temperature can be set with a rnage of 62°F 
(17°C)~88°F (30°C) in 2°F (1°C) increments.
3. Press the 
FAN SPEED button to select the fan speed 
in four steps–Auto, Low, Med or High.
4. Press the 
ON/OFF button to start the air conditioner.
NOTE
In the FAN mode, the setting temperature is not displayed 
in the remote controller. In fan only mode, the fan creates a 
breeze without cooling or heating the room. To cool or heat 
the room, cooling or heating modes need to be selected 
rather than fan only.
